ACCOMAC, Va. (AP) — One tour bus ran into another on Virginia's Eastern Shore on Saturday, and dozens of people suffered minor injuries.
Both buses were operated by Gallop Bus Lines, said Virginia State Police spokesman Larry Hill.
The buses were taking people from the Hampton Roads area of Virginia to Atlantic City, N.J., and one bus ran into the back of the other, said Gene Erb, vice president of operations at Shore Memorial Hospital in Nassawadox.
The accident closed the northbound lanes of U.S. 13, Hill said.

Shore Memorial treated 26 people for minor injuries such as neck and back sprains, bumps and bruises, and 32 others were treated at the scene, Erb said.
